pfluemis Posted May 22, 2007 Share Posted May 22, 2007 Quote:Looking at Mercury, Yamaha, and Johnson. Any help appreciated. Thanks. It will be going on a 16 ft lund. Between Merc and Yamaha, it's basically choose the color you want. Both are paintshakers in the off idle to mid range rpms, but running at idle and higher rpms is fairly smooth. I have a WC-16 Lund that sees about 8-10 trips a year to the local lake. I have yet to burn a full 6 gallon tank through a 25hp Yamaha 4 stroke (2003). They are good on gas, though I'm not hard on things in the first place. I ease on and off the throttle becouse I don't care to be jerked around in the boat. I don't know of anyone with a newer 4 stroke beyond Merc and Yamaha, but I don't think you would go wrong with a Honda, 'Zuki, Nissan, ect... either. DinkADunk Posted May 22, 2007 Share Posted May 22, 2007 What 4stk Johnson motor above 25hp is their? Johnson only markets a 9.9, 15, and 25hp four stroke (Suzuki) and 9.9 and 15 hp 2 strokes (Bombardier) in the US, everything else is and Evinrude E-Tec. Only a mater of time before Johnson is history.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
